Output 58b0c3cd66b7a94fb408bf135868cff648cbf1bcdd7eda900b6107408e6dfe06:1

value
1985649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7690470f4e372e3dda47e7172aca41fc23058666 OP_EQUAL
address
3CVvVm88TMgh3AjdboNwyQ2ZSv4q8yAXYv
transaction
58b0c3cd66b7a94fb408bf135868cff648cbf1bcdd7eda900b6107408e6dfe06
confirmations
539984
spent
true